The file (Previsibines Framework) is a critical master file for the Previsibines Repair Pack (PRP) , a popular optimization mod for Fallout 4. The "story" of PPF.esm begins with a fundamental flaw in the Commonwealth's reality. Bethesda built the game using —clusters of objects like trash, trees, and buildings glued together to help the game run smoothly. When mods try to "clean up" the wasteland or add new buildings, they often break these clusters, causing a glitchy phenomenon where buildings flicker in and out of existence, known to modders as the "void".
